The First 24 Hours

Cockatiel chicks hatch after approximately 18 to 21 days of incubation, emerging wet, blind, and nearly featherless. The newly hatched chick is remarkably fragile, weighing only about 4 to 6 grams, and is entirely dependent on its parents or a human caregiver for warmth and nourishment. Within the first few hours, the chick will begin to dry off and its sparse natal down will become visible as a thin layer of pale yellow or white fuzz covering portions of its body.

During this critical window, the parents typically begin their first feeding within 8 to 12 hours after hatching. The hen or cock will regurgitate a nutrient-rich substance from the crop directly into the chick's tiny beak. If the parents are attentive and experienced, minimal human intervention is needed. However, first-time cockatiel parents sometimes neglect or accidentally injure their young, so close monitoring without excessive disturbance is essential.

If hand-rearing becomes necessary because the parents have rejected the chick or the chick appears weak and unfed, the first feeding should be approached with extreme caution. The chick's crop must be allowed to empty of any residual yolk sac nutrients before the first assisted feeding. A veterinarian experienced with avian neonates should be consulted before attempting hand-feeding for the first time, as improper technique can lead to aspiration or crop burns.

Temperature regulation is paramount during these early hours. Newly hatched cockatiels cannot thermoregulate on their own and rely entirely on the brooding parent or, in the case of hand-rearing, a carefully controlled brooder set between 95 and 98 degrees Fahrenheit. Even brief exposure to temperatures below this range can cause the chick to become chilled, leading to slowed digestion, crop stasis, and potentially fatal complications.

Feeding & Nutrition

Parent-raised cockatiel chicks receive crop milk and regurgitated food from both the hen and the cock, a shared feeding responsibility that distinguishes cockatiels from some other parrot species. During the first week, feedings are frequent, occurring roughly every one to two hours around the clock. As the chick grows, the interval between feedings gradually extends, and the consistency of the food provided by the parents shifts from a thin liquid to a thicker, more seed-based mixture.

For hand-reared chicks, a commercially prepared hand-feeding formula designed specifically for parrots is the safest and most nutritionally complete option. The formula should be mixed fresh for each feeding according to the manufacturer's directions, and its temperature must be carefully checked before every feeding. Formula that is too hot can cause severe crop burns, while formula that is too cool may be refused by the chick or lead to slow crop emptying and bacterial growth.

Feeding technique matters enormously. A small syringe or specialized spoon is used to deliver the formula into the left side of the chick's beak, allowing the bird to swallow at its own pace. Overenthusiastic feeding or forcing formula too quickly can cause aspiration into the lungs, which is a life-threatening emergency. The crop should appear gently rounded after feeding but never stretched taut or overfilled.

As the chick matures through the first three to four weeks, the number of daily feedings decreases from around eight or more per day down to four or five. By the time the chick is approximately five to six weeks old, feedings may be reduced further as weaning foods are introduced. Throughout this process, monitoring the chick's weight gain on a gram scale each morning before the first feeding provides the most reliable indicator of whether nutrition is adequate.

Developmental Milestones

Cockatiel chicks develop at a rapid pace compared to many mammals, yet their progression follows a predictable timeline that allows caregivers to gauge health and normalcy. Eyes typically begin to open between 8 and 12 days of age, initially appearing as narrow slits before fully opening over the following few days. This is an exciting milestone, as the chick begins to visually engage with its surroundings and recognize the faces and voices of its caregivers.

Pin feathers start to emerge along the wings and tail between 10 and 14 days, appearing as small, waxy sheaths protruding from the skin. Over the next two weeks, these pins gradually lengthen and the feather structure within begins to unfurl. By approximately three weeks of age, the chick starts to look distinctly like a bird rather than a pink, downy hatchling, with recognizable cockatiel coloring beginning to show through the developing plumage.

Physical coordination develops in stages. Around two weeks, the chick begins to hold its head up more steadily during feedings. By three to four weeks, it may start to stand on its own and attempt awkward, shuffling movements within the nest box. Wing stretching and flapping exercises begin around four to five weeks, building the muscle strength needed for eventual flight.

The characteristic cockatiel crest becomes visible early on, typically by the end of the second week, though it remains small and wispy until the surrounding head feathers fully develop. Vocalizations also evolve during this stage, progressing from the quiet peeping of a hatchling to louder, more insistent begging calls that the chick uses to solicit food from its parents or hand-feeder.

Temperature & Environment

Maintaining the correct environmental temperature is one of the most critical aspects of newborn cockatiel care. Chicks are poikilothermic during their first days, meaning they cannot generate sufficient body heat to sustain themselves. In a parent-rearing scenario, the hen provides warmth by brooding the chicks beneath her body, and the cock often takes shifts to allow the hen to eat and stretch. The nest box itself should be placed in a draft-free area of the room, away from windows, air conditioning vents, and direct sunlight.

For hand-reared chicks, a commercial brooder or a carefully constructed homemade equivalent is essential. During the first week, the brooder temperature should be maintained between 95 and 98 degrees Fahrenheit. As the chick grows and begins to develop down and pin feathers, the temperature can be gradually reduced by approximately two to three degrees per week. By the time the chick is fully feathered, around five to six weeks of age, it can typically tolerate normal room temperatures of 70 to 75 degrees Fahrenheit.

Humidity is another factor that is often overlooked but plays an important role in chick health. The brooder environment should maintain relative humidity between 50 and 60 percent to prevent dehydration and support healthy skin and feather development. Excessively dry conditions can lead to difficulty shedding feather sheaths, constricted toe syndrome, and general discomfort for the developing chick.

Bedding in the nest box or brooder should be clean, non-toxic, and changed frequently. Soft paper towels, clean cloth, or commercially available nesting material provide a suitable substrate. Avoid cedar or pine shavings, as the aromatic oils can irritate the chick's developing respiratory system. The bedding should be arranged to create a slight concave shape that supports the chick's body and prevents splayed legs, a condition that can develop when chicks are raised on flat, slippery surfaces.

Early Socialization

The socialization window for cockatiels begins remarkably early, and the experiences a chick has during its first few weeks of life profoundly influence its temperament and comfort level with humans throughout its lifetime. Parent-raised chicks that receive regular, gentle human handling from around 10 to 14 days of age tend to develop into well-adjusted, confident adult birds that enjoy human interaction while still maintaining healthy relationships with their own species.

Handling sessions during the newborn phase should be brief, warm, and calm. A few minutes of gentle cupping in warm hands two to three times per day is sufficient during the first two weeks. As the chick's eyes open and it becomes more aware of its environment, these sessions can be gradually extended. Speaking softly to the chick during handling helps it associate the human voice with comfort and safety, laying the groundwork for the strong vocal and social bonds that cockatiels are known for.

Hand-reared chicks naturally receive extensive human contact through the feeding process itself, but this alone does not constitute complete socialization. These chicks also benefit from being exposed to a variety of normal household sounds, gentle touches on different parts of their body, and brief periods of being held by different family members. This diversity of experience helps prevent the chick from becoming overly bonded to a single individual, which can lead to behavioral issues later in life.

It is important to balance socialization with the chick's need for rest and warmth. An overtired or chilled chick is a stressed chick, and stress during this formative period can have lasting negative effects on both physical health and behavioral development. Always return the chick to the warmth of the nest box or brooder promptly after handling, and watch for signs of distress such as shivering, excessive vocalization, or reluctance to feed.

Health Screening & Vet Visits

A veterinary examination by an avian-experienced veterinarian should ideally occur within the first few days of a cockatiel chick's life, particularly if the chick is being hand-reared or if the breeder has multiple breeding pairs. This initial wellness check allows the veterinarian to assess the chick for congenital abnormalities, check hydration status, evaluate the yolk sac absorption, and establish a baseline weight and health record.

Common health concerns in newborn cockatiels include slow crop emptying, yeast infections of the crop (often caused by Candida), and bacterial infections that can be introduced through contaminated formula, feeding equipment, or unsanitary nest conditions. A veterinarian may recommend routine crop swabs or fecal testing during the first few weeks to catch these issues before they become serious. Early detection and treatment of crop infections dramatically improve outcomes.

Congenital issues, while relatively uncommon in cockatiels, do occur. Splayed legs, scissor beak, and heart defects are among the conditions that may be identified during early examinations. Some of these can be corrected if caught early enough, particularly splayed legs, which respond well to gentle hobbling techniques when applied during the first week of life under veterinary guidance.

Keeping detailed records of each chick's daily weight, feeding times, feeding amounts, and general behavior provides invaluable data that both the caregiver and the veterinarian can use to track development and identify potential problems early. A chick that fails to gain weight on schedule, shows a persistently slow-emptying crop, or becomes lethargic and uninterested in feeding should be seen by a veterinarian promptly rather than taking a wait-and-see approach.

When to Worry

Knowing the difference between normal newborn cockatiel behavior and genuine warning signs can be the difference between a timely intervention and a tragic outcome. Healthy chicks are responsive to touch and sound, have a strong feeding response when food is offered, maintain a warm body temperature, and show steady weight gain from day to day. Any significant deviation from these baselines warrants close attention.

One of the earliest and most reliable indicators of trouble is weight loss or failure to gain weight. Cockatiel chicks should gain weight every day during the first several weeks of life. A single day of static weight may not be cause for alarm, but two or more consecutive days without weight gain, or any actual weight loss, should prompt an immediate veterinary consultation. Weighing the chick at the same time each morning, before the first feeding, provides the most consistent and comparable data.

Crop function is another critical area to monitor. A healthy crop empties within three to four hours after a feeding in a young chick. If the crop remains full or feels doughy, firm, or distended well beyond this window, it may indicate crop stasis, an infection, or a foreign body obstruction. A sour or unpleasant smell emanating from the chick's beak or crop area is a particularly concerning sign that often points to a yeast or bacterial overgrowth requiring veterinary treatment.

Other red flags include labored or open-mouth breathing, which may indicate aspiration pneumonia or a respiratory infection; a persistently cool body despite adequate environmental temperatures; discolored or abnormally textured droppings; bleeding from the navel area or feather tracts; and any signs of dehydration such as sunken eyes, tenting skin, or dark red mucous membranes. In very young chicks, decline can happen with alarming speed, so erring on the side of caution and seeking professional help quickly is always the wisest course.
